Planning for Lifestyle Photography
Capturing lifestyle shots requires careful planning. Photographers must first understand the target audience for a particular property. For example, a waterfront home in Dana Point may appeal to luxury buyers seeking a coastal retreat, while a suburban home in Irvine might target growing families. By identifying the buyer profile, the photographer can design scenes that highlight the features most relevant to that demographic.
Preparation begins with staging. Homeowners or professional stagers often work hand-in-hand with the photographer to create inviting setups. This might include arranging outdoor furniture to suggest a weekend barbecue, setting up a chic workspace for remote professionals, or styling a bedroom to evoke calm and comfort. Attention to detail is key: small props like a throw blanket, fresh produce, or surfboards leaned against a garage wall can make a scene feel lived-in and authentic without appearing cluttered.
Lighting is another crucial element. A skilled Orange County real estate photographer knows that lifestyle shots depend heavily on natural light. The warm glow of the California sun is one of the region’s greatest assets, and photographers strategically schedule shoots during golden hours—early morning or late afternoon—when the light is soft and flattering. For interior lifestyle shots, photographers may combine natural light with subtle artificial sources to create balance and maintain a warm, inviting atmosphere.
Capturing Outdoor Lifestyle Moments
Orange County is synonymous with outdoor living, making exterior lifestyle shots particularly important. Photographers often highlight spaces like patios, pools, gardens, and rooftop decks to emphasize the connection between indoor comfort and outdoor enjoyment. An image of a family poolside barbecue in Huntington Beach or a serene shot of a couple enjoying wine at sunset in San Clemente can showcase the possibilities of everyday life in the home.
Drones are also frequently used for lifestyle shots, providing sweeping aerial views of the property in context with its surroundings. Aerial photography can highlight proximity to the coast, local parks, or bustling town centers. For luxury properties, drone footage captures the grandeur of landscaped grounds, expansive pools, and panoramic ocean views. This perspective helps potential buyers envision the community lifestyle as much as the home itself.
Showcasing Interior Lifestyle Scenes
Inside the home, lifestyle photography often focuses on the human elements of living spaces. Rather than simply photographing a bedroom, a photographer might capture the bed with fluffy pillows, an open book on the nightstand, and sunlight filtering through sheer curtains. In the living room, an arrangement with candles lit, artwork on display, and a staged movie night scene can evoke comfort and warmth.
For kitchens, one of the most photographed areas in real estate, lifestyle shots might feature fresh ingredients on the counter, coffee brewing, or a stylish brunch setting. These details give depth to the images, making the home feel welcoming and ready to be lived in. An Orange County real estate photographer brings out the lifestyle appeal of modern design trends, from open-concept living areas to indoor-outdoor kitchens, reflecting the region’s emphasis on casual yet sophisticated living.

Balancing Authenticity and Aspiration
One of the challenges for real estate photographers is balancing authenticity with aspiration. While lifestyle shots should look polished and appealing, they must also feel genuine. Overly staged or artificial scenes can feel contrived and turn buyers away. Instead, subtle cues and natural moments create a sense of realism while still presenting the property at its best.
A talented Orange County real estate photographer understands how to strike this balance. They know that buyers want to see the home as a canvas for their own lives, not a showroom they can never quite replicate. By keeping the imagery approachable while still aspirational, photographers help buyers bridge the gap between imagination and reality.
